CAD Production Design Engineer (Contract temp to perm)
Pop Scienec is delighetd to team up exclusively with this young, energetic product design and innovation studio that has been set up by their Design and Development platform to focus on commercialising the exciting and disruptive 'Integrated Responsive Furniture Products' that they have been developing over the last few years. We are on the lookout for a CAD Production Design Engineer to join this amazing team.
Initially a three month contract , Perm opprtunity availble for the right person
They are putting these products forward under our new brand so now is an amazing time to get on board. The object is to empower architects and designers to explore new possibilities when designing spaces via the integration of responsive furniture.
As a mechanical design engineer, it is vital that you have a good understanding of materials and engineering, but also how products are made and the manufacturing process.Is this you? Read on!
We are looking for someone that loves problem-solving and has a passion for design and making something from nothing.
You need to be a self-starter, as this position offers both variety and autonomy - never monotony. No one-day is ever the same.Getting a product to market is not easy, so we are looking for someone who is a creative problem solver, persistent and determined.
So, if you're entrepreneurial and hungry to play a part in the game-changing furniture market, then we would love to talk to you.Here's an idea of what you will be doing:
We are looking for a highly motivated Design Engineer to work closely with their Design Director to finalise the production designs for their responsive furniture product and get the first batch of 25 production prototypes produced to a short time scale
You'll require a good knowledge of volume production design for sheet metal, managing relationships with suppliers and manufacturers throughout the UK and Europe.
You will be working directly with the Design Director and their manufacturers, revising the design of the product to increase the production efficiency.
This position would be suited to someone that has experience sourcing and managing relationships with suppliers and manufacturers, so top interpersonal, communication & organizational skills are essential.
Experience with mechanical sliding systems, gas shock and dampers will be highly valuable.
A good understand of product and furniture design is a distinct advantage.
This is an exciting opportunity for a Design Engineer who is interested in being involved in commercialising a highly innovative, disruptive product concept.You should recognise yourself here:
